OMCS开发手册(02) -- 多媒体连接器
2012-05-18 17:09:41 来源:WEB开发网核心提示:电子白板连接器WhiteBoardConnector的扩展特性有以下三个:bool WatchingOnly {get;set;} bool AutoReconnect {get;set;} void InsertImage(Image img); WatchingOnly 属性用于控制guest是否可以在电子白板
电子白板连接器WhiteBoardConnector的扩展特性有以下三个:
bool WatchingOnly {get;set;}
bool AutoReconnect {get;set;}
void InsertImage(Image img);
WatchingOnly 属性用于控制guest是否可以在电子白板上绘图等操作,还是只能观看。在现在流行的电子课堂中,通常只有老师可以操作电子白板,而学生只能观看电子白板。
AutoReconnect 是电子白板连接器特有的一个功能,以支持断线自动重连。当断线重连成功后,电子白板会从服务器下载最新的内容,并显示,以保证电子白板的实时性。
我们除了可以以Ctrl+V的方式向电子白板中插入图片外,还可以以编程的方式调用InsertImage方法向其中插入图片。比如,我们可以将CameraConnector的GetCurrentImage方法返回的图片插入到电子白板中。
OMCS提供的电子白板支持以下特性:
形状
(1)线段、箭头线、双箭头线
(2)水平肘型连接符、垂直肘型连接符
(3)矩形、三角形、椭圆(圆)
(4)文本
(5)自由曲线
(6)插入图片
操作
(1)水平对齐、垂直对齐
(2)复制对象
(3)拖拉以改变形状、修改对象属性(线条粗细、颜色、填充色、字体、虚实线)
(4)层叠设置
(5)将白板内容保存为位图
上面我们详细说明了多媒体连接器的API和使用方式,下篇文章我们将主要介绍OMCS的最后一个核心对象:OMCS服务器。谢谢。
bool WatchingOnly {get;set;}
bool AutoReconnect {get;set;}
void InsertImage(Image img);
WatchingOnly 属性用于控制guest是否可以在电子白板上绘图等操作,还是只能观看。在现在流行的电子课堂中,通常只有老师可以操作电子白板,而学生只能观看电子白板。
AutoReconnect 是电子白板连接器特有的一个功能,以支持断线自动重连。当断线重连成功后,电子白板会从服务器下载最新的内容,并显示,以保证电子白板的实时性。
我们除了可以以Ctrl+V的方式向电子白板中插入图片外,还可以以编程的方式调用InsertImage方法向其中插入图片。比如,我们可以将CameraConnector的GetCurrentImage方法返回的图片插入到电子白板中。
OMCS提供的电子白板支持以下特性:
形状
(1)线段、箭头线、双箭头线
(2)水平肘型连接符、垂直肘型连接符
(3)矩形、三角形、椭圆(圆)
(4)文本
(5)自由曲线
(6)插入图片
操作
(1)水平对齐、垂直对齐
(2)复制对象
(3)拖拉以改变形状、修改对象属性(线条粗细、颜色、填充色、字体、虚实线)
(4)层叠设置
(5)将白板内容保存为位图
上面我们详细说明了多媒体连接器的API和使用方式,下篇文章我们将主要介绍OMCS的最后一个核心对象:OMCS服务器。谢谢。
- ››开发Android 日历教程
- ››开发学院总结 Win 8实用技巧大全
- ››开发学院原创教程:把win8的IE10放桌面上方法(非...
- ››OMCS Demo -- 视频、音频、电子白板、远程桌面 ...
- ››OMCS开发手册(04) -- 二次开发流程
- ››OMCS开发手册(03) -- 多媒体服务器
- ››OMCS开发手册(02) -- 多媒体连接器
- ››OMCS开发手册(01) -- 多媒体设备管理器
- ››开发者眼中的Windows Phone和Android
- ››开发学院教你用SQL 语句最快速清空MySQL 数据表的...
- ››开发一个自己的HTML在线编辑器(一)
- ››开发一个自己的HTML在线编辑器(二)
更多精彩
赞助商链接